Ingredients
Scale
- 4 cups fresh cherries, pitted
- 1 cup granulated sugar
- 3 tablespoons cornstarch
- 2 tablespoons lemon juice
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
Instructions
- Wash and pit the fresh cherries.
- In a saucepan over medium heat, combine the pitted cherries, sugar, and lemon juice. Stir until well mixed.
- Gradually add cornstarch while stirring continuously until the mixture thickens and bubbles (about 5-7 minutes).
- Remove from heat and stir in vanilla extract.
- Allow the filling to cool completely before using it in your recipes.
-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 10 minutes
